Just to clarify on the GAC as decisional participant.

 

There has been a GAC consensus input into the public comment period (see attached and under http://forum.icann.org/lists/comments-draft-ccwg-accountability-proposal-30nov15/msg00070.html) where this issue is addressed under the following terms:

 

==

 

Establishing an empowered community for enforcing community powers

(RECOMMENDATION 1)

The GAC anticipates that it intends to participate in the proposed community

mechanism with the following qualifications.

The GAC would focus on participation in the processes of engagement and

escalation detailed in Recommendation 2 with a view to supporting dialogue and

mutual understanding that would lead to resolution of disputes rather than

escalation.

GAC participation would be primarily guided by a careful and prudent analysis of

whether the issue under consideration has public policy and/or legal implications.

The GAC’s participation at the enforcement stage as appropriate is still under

discussion.

 

==

 

As in other constituencies, discussions will logically continue on this and other topics according to the existing timeline and whenever the final recommendations are on the table the GAC intends to provide a final assessment.

 

But for the time being, the position expressed above by the GAC as a consensus input on December 21st is the position which should be considered in my view as “the GAC position”.
